    A few things:
    1. The manual has some cool details about this plug-in. The UA manuals are always a good read.
    2. The UA forums has a thread where a lot of detail, history and pictures are posted about the restoration work done to be able make this plug-in.
    3. This is not a convo or IR reverb. Yes, it uses some techniques from those methods, but that's not all there is to it. There is mic emulation code and room emulation code also going on.
    4. About the door opening, there are some plug-ins that can take a while to load (AKG-BX20, Capital Chambers, Hitsville Reverb) so UA uses a flashing light/open door to let you know that it's still loading. When the door closes you know the plug-in has started processing audio with the new settings.

    Hello from Detroit MI USA! I've been there and taken the tour. A couple of my mentors were engineers there. Part of the tour is a demo of the live chamber that's actually in the attic of the house. As pointed out elsewhere, this was Berry Gordy's home studio. When you hear it it is without a doubt the sound of Motown. I wish that this program was available as just a VST that didn't require dedicated hardware. I am aware that IR's are also available for Altiverb by Audio Ease but again it's a very expensive plugin. I did try to get some IR's That could be used with other convolution reverbs [like ReaVerb] from one of my mentors that recently passed but there were licensing issues.
    Back in the 70's, I worked at Artie Fields Studio that had an entire empty theater as a stereo live chamber. It had 2 Altec VOT's on the stage and 2 EV 664's out in the audience. In order to adjust you had to go move the mics. There were tape marks on the floor where most of the house engineers preferred the mics. Because the studio was on a main thoroughfare and was located next to a fire station, there was always the chance of street noise leaking into the live chamber. Many masters were ruined.
    I do have the Waves version of the Abby Road Live Chambers and I find them useful.
    BTW: Impulse Responses can also be done by sweep tone.

    I've had signal analysis classes and it is amazing that a system's transfer function (input vs. output) can be fully characterized by an impulse response - but - the system must be linear and time invariant (LTI). I'm sure every physical space is not 100% linear to sound impulses, but the non-linearity must be small enough that it works for the most part.

    The opening of the door is an indicator that processing is still taking place to model the new parameters. This is why you should not automate mic movement etc. of this reverb in real time as the results will be unpredictable. On UAD hardware you'll see it takes longer for the door to close as the parameter calculations take LONGER on the UAD SHARC hardware than they do in native (Spark) on a fast machine. (PS it's the same deal when you see the blinking bar under the the chamber name - it's calculating and the changed reverb profile is not live yet)

    From the user manual:
    "Hitsville Reverb Chambers is neither a general impulse response (IR) convolution reverb nor a typical algorithmic reverb. Instead, Hitsville Reverb Chambers utilizes Universal Audio’s breakthrough hybrid technologies, combining expertly sampled impulse responses with advanced algorithmic DSP techniques. "
